As Netflix reports disappointing numbers, one of many explanations was that content producers, namely the TV networks, have become increasingly suspicious of the streaming services to whom they once outsourced their VOD offerings. Realizing they've created a potential competitor, many have begun to rethink their strategies and create in-house VOD products to offer to consumers, rather than bolster Netflix and Hulu as streaming rises to challenge traditional TV. Netflix CEO Reed Hastings made the point that a dream come true for cord-cutters was sometimes seen as a nightmare by the TV industry that fears missing out on profits.

As streaming services like Netflix and Hulu cease to be repositories for TV content of all stripes, consumers could be in for a rude awakening when they're forced to visit, if not subscribe to, multiple services to get the content that was once all in one place.
